Heim  >  Artikel  >  Datenbank  >  Gibt es einen großen Unterschied zwischen Oracle und MySQL?

Gibt es einen großen Unterschied zwischen Oracle und MySQL?

下次还敢
下次还敢Original
2024-04-02 11:36:15954Durchsuche

Die Hauptunterschiede zwischen Oracle und MySQL sind folgende: Funktionen: Oracle bietet erweiterte Funktionen (Partitionierung, Flashback-Abfragen usw.), leistungsfähigere Funktionen zur Verarbeitung räumlicher Daten und strengere Sicherheitsfunktionen. Leistung: Oracle bietet eine bessere Leistung in Umgebungen mit hohem Durchsatz und gleichzeitigen Zugriffen und verfügt über einen leistungsfähigeren Abfrageoptimierer. Kosten: Oracle-Lizenzen und -Wartung sind teurer und die Hardwareanforderungen sind höher.

Gibt es einen großen Unterschied zwischen Oracle und MySQL?

Unterschiede zwischen Oracle und MySQL

Oracle und MySQL sind beide beliebte relationale Datenbankverwaltungssysteme (RDBMS), weisen jedoch einige wesentliche Unterschiede in Funktionalität, Leistung und Kosten auf.

Funktionen

  • Erweiterte Funktionen: Oracle bietet eine größere Auswahl an erweiterten Funktionen wie Partitionierung, Flashback-Abfragen und Parallelitätskontrolle für mehrere Versionen. MySQL bietet auch einige erweiterte Funktionen, der Umfang ist jedoch geringer.
  • Raumdatenverarbeitung: Oracle ist leistungsfähiger bei der Raumdatenverarbeitung und bietet umfassendere Funktionen und eine bessere Leistung.
  • Sicherheitsfunktionen: Oracle bietet strengere Sicherheitsfunktionen wie rollenbasierte Zugriffskontrolle und Datenverschlüsselung.

Leistung

  • Durchsatz: Oracle schneidet in Umgebungen mit hohem Durchsatz besser ab und kann größere Datensätze und Transaktionslasten verarbeiten.
  • Parallelität: Der Parallelitätskontrollmechanismus von Oracle ist fortschrittlicher und kann in Umgebungen mit hoher Parallelität eine bessere Leistung bieten.
  • Abfrageoptimierung: Der Abfrageoptimierer von Oracle ist im Allgemeinen leistungsfähiger als der von MySQL und kann effizientere Ausführungspläne generieren.

Kosten

  • Lizenzgebühr: Die Lizenzgebühr von Oracle ist normalerweise höher als die von MySQL.
  • Hardwareanforderungen: Oracle benötigt in der Regel leistungsstärkere Hardware, was die Gesamtkosten erhöht.
  • Wartungskosten: Die Oracle-Wartung kann komplexer und teurer sein als die MySQL-Wartung.

Zusammenfassung

Oracle und MySQL sind beide leistungsstarke RDBMS, weisen jedoch Unterschiede in Funktionalität, Leistung und Kosten auf. Oracle bietet erweiterte Funktionen, bessere Leistung und strengere Sicherheit, kostet aber auch mehr. MySQL bietet grundlegendere Funktionen, geringere Kosten und eine einfachere Wartung, wodurch es für einige Anwendungen besser geeignet ist.

Das obige ist der detaillierte Inhalt vonGibt es einen großen Unterschied zwischen Oracle und MySQL?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n